Fresh fuel price hike adds to public misery: Shiv Sena

Excelsior Correspondent

JAMMU, May 19: Shiv Sena (UBT) here today flayed the Central Government over the second hike in petrol and diesel prices within four days.
In a handout Shiv Sena J&K president, Manish Sahni termed the hike as an economic assault on the common people and claimed that the soaring inflation has broken the backbone of ordinary citizens.
He said that the country’s youth are already suffering from unemployment, while small businesses and industries continue to face economic slowdown and declining market activity.
The Shiv Sena leader stated that the prices of food items, cooking gas, transport and other essential commodities have already become unaffordable for the common man.
He said that the situation in J&K is even more serious where higher transportation costs directly impact the prices of food supplies, vegetables, fruits, construction material and other daily-use items.
Sahni urged the Centre to reduce excise duty on petroleum products and introduce effective measures to control inflation.
